Job Details

Software Development
Full time
Apr 8

C++ Developer for Yandex.Eda International Projects Team

Yandex.Eda is seeking a backend developer with strong C++ skills to work on international projects, including launches in new countries and developing the Yandex.Eda subscription option in the Plus subscription for the international market. The role involves working with high-load systems and real-time business impact.

Yandex.Eda is a dynamic delivery service for meals from restaurants and groceries from stores. We process millions of orders worldwide daily and have already launched in CIS countries and others. We are looking for a backend developer to work on projects that have a real-time impact on the business. If you love complex tasks, global scale, and want to participate in creating a product used by millions of people, join the Yandex.Eda team! What tasks await you: • Launches in new countries • Development in international markets • Development of the Yandex.Eda option in the Plus subscription in the international market

We expect you to: • Know C++ well • Have developed for Unix or Linux • Have worked with STL, preferably with Boost • Be familiar with ACID requirements, isolation levels, sharding, and database replication • Have developed backend, worked with high-load systems It will be a plus if you: • Have worked with multithreaded systems • Know how to work with MySQL, PostgreSQL, Redis, RabbitMQ • Have designed architecture in distributed systems • Write tests and scripts in Python

Our bonuses: At Yandex, we offer a corporate subscription for a good life — check-ups, sports, therapy, educational courses, and much more. These are not all the bonuses — a full list is here: https://yandex.ru/jobs/pages/benefits?utm_campaign=ya_nanimaet

C++
Linux
SQL
Unix

Don't miss a single job

Subscribe to our Telegram channel

Subscribe

Similar jobs

Frontend Developer for Yandex.Eda Main Screen Team

Yandex is looking for a Frontend Developer for the Yandex.Eda main screen team. Responsibilities include developing a new map, personalization, BDUI, and optimizing architecture and code. There is potential for growth to a tech lead position.

Я
Яндекс

C++ Developer for Search E-commerce Data Team

C++ Developer for Search e-commerce data team. Responsibilities: data collection and preparation, working with C++20, Python, ML. Requirements: knowledge of algorithms, experience in C++ and Python development.

Belarus
Я
Яндекс

C++ Developer for Yandex Lavka Logistics Algorithms Team

Yandex Lavka is looking for a C++ developer for its logistics algorithms team. Responsibilities include developing and improving the algorithmic core, implementing heuristics and algorithms for routing, batching, and planning tasks.

Я
Яндекс Лавка